Aviation CO2 emissions reductions from the use of alternative jet fuels
Mark D. Staples,Robert M. Malina,Robert M. Malina,Pooja Suresh,James I. Hileman,Steven R. H. Barrett +5 more
TLDR
In this paper, the authors quantified the potential for alternative jet fuel (AJF) to reduce aviation's CO2 emissions by assessing: the availability of AJF feedstock; AJF volumes that could be produced from that feedstock, and the lifecycle emissions of AJFs compared to petroleum-derived jet fuel; and the number of bio-refineries and capital investment required to achieve the calculated emission reductions.About:

Journal ArticleDOI
Aviation and global climate change in the 21st century.
David S. Lee,David W. Fahey,Piers M. Forster,Peter J. Newton,Ron Wit,Ling L. Lim,Bethan Owen,Robert Sausen +7 more
TL;DR: In this article, the authors presented updated values of aviation radiative forcing (RF) for 2005 based upon new operations data that show an increase in traffic of 22.5%, fuel use of 8.4% and total aviation RF of 14% over the period 2000-2005.
